    Hi,

    I have an Alcatel USB speedtouch modem. I bought it for my Windows 2000P. Works like a charm. I installed XP Professional. down loaded the driver of speed touch for XP and installed it.

    Does not work.
    During the set up if I choose DSL- always on- doesnot work.
    if I choose Dial up- doesnot work.

    I then reinstalled my W2KP and the sw. upgraded it to XP and upgraded the driver and went through the process- same issue.

    The lights on my modem are glowing.I am able to use it with W2Kp.

    Is this a known issue? A colleague tells me to use a powered hub and connect the modem!!!!!!!

    would appreciate help please.

    Hiya

    I am using an Alcatel Speedtouch ADSL modem (the green one that looks like a stingray) and I am using WinXP and I never had a problem getting it to connect.

    Can you make sure your USB drivers are installed properly. Do you have any other USB devices? Disconnect them and put them in the USB port where the Speedtouch is and see if they work.

    Keep on experimenting like this so that we can determine if it is the modem's fault or the hardware itself, or WinXP.
